The Cancun of Quintana Roo boasts a warm climate, characterized by reliable sunshine and high humidity. Anticipate degrees that typically fall between 75°F (24°C) and 85°F (29°C) throughout the year , although warmest months, June through August, can see sporadic spikes into the low 90s (around 32°C). Rainfall is relatively low during the winter months (December to April), while the wet season (May to November) brings intermittent showers and the potential for powerful storms. The sea temperature remains comfortable for a dip year-round, generally between 78°F (26°C) and 82°F (28°C).
